Illinois Secretary of State Alexi Giannoulias will make a formal announcement Sunday that he is running for mayor of Chicago, NBC Chicago’s Mary Ann Ahern has learned.

Giannoulias, who is currently running for reelection as secretary of state this November, will make the decision official at a union hall on Chicago’s South Side Sunday, and he spoke to Ahern about the decision ahead of that announcement.

“It’s the toughest career choice I’ve ever made in my life, bar none,” he said.

Giannoulias has had a long career in Illinois politics, first serving as Illinois’ treasurer way back in 2006. He then lost a tough race for U.S. Senate in 2010, but decided to re-enter politics in 2022, replacing Jesse White as secretary of state after winning a contested primary and general election.

Now, Giannoulias will leap into the Chicago mayoral race with a staggering financial advantage, having banked more than $22 million to finance a run to take the top job at City Hall.

Giannoulias says his record as secretary of state is one of his biggest selling points, and he hopes city residents look to that work when asking about his qualifications for the job.

“I’d say judge me on my record as secretary of state,” he said. “I could not be more proud of the work we’ve done to modernize operations, to streamline services, to bring innovation, to rebuild trust in government.”

Giannoulias says his priority as mayor would be to boost economic growth in the city, inspiring businesses to return to Chicago and to invest heavily in the region.

“The city of Chicago is ranked dead last out of the top 25 metro areas in the country for economic growth, and that’s unacceptable,” he said.

Candidates began circulating nominating petitions last week for the mayoral race, and Giannoulias is far from alone in his quest to become mayor. Illinois Comptroller Susana Mendoza is also running, as is Congressman Mike Quigley, who like Giannoulias is also running for reelection in November before pivoting to the mayoral race.

Cook County Board of Review Commissioner George Cardenas is also running, as are former Chicago Housing Authority CEO Matt Brewer, businessmen Liam Stanton and John Kelly, and Cook County Treasurer Maria Pappas.

One notable name not on that list of currently declared candidates is Chicago Mayor Brandon Johnson, who has petitions out but has not formally announced his run for a second term in office.

Some political insiders expressed surprise Giannoulias would run for mayor instead of potentially running for governor, especially if incumbent Gov. JB Pritzker runs for president, but Giannoulias says his love of the city of Chicago inspired him to take this path.

“Is the mayor job a stepping stone? No, it’s the exact opposite of a stepping stone,” he said. “If I wanted a stepping stone, I’d stay where I’m at and have this nice, cushy path. As a matter of fact, I’d say this is probably a career-ender, but I love this city. I care about this city, and I want my daughters to live and say they can be proud of.”

Petitions for mayor must be filed by the end of October, with the election slated for Feb. 23, 2027. If no candidate receives 50% of the vote in that election, a runoff between the top two candidates would take place in April.
